Bob Ross (1942 - 1995) was an American painter and television host known for his soothing voice, distinctive afro, and the popular TV show "The Joy of Painting." He taught viewers to create various nature scenes using his wet-on-wet technique.
He emphasizes creativity, patience, and a positive outlook on by calling mistakes "happy little accidents." His gentle demeanor and encouraging style made him a beloved figure in pop culture, leaving a lasting legacy in the art world and beyond.
